  To meet the stringent beam dynamic specs of TPS with high brilliance and low emittance characteristics, also to align the girders precisely and quickly with less manpower, the girder system for TPS (Taiwan Photon Source) storage ring is of an auto-tuning design. Each girder can be fine adjusted in 6 axes with 6 motorized cam movers of kinematic mounting design on 3 pedestals. With sensors between each girder, there are 72 girders to make up a whole ring auto-alignment girder system. All the sub-systems were carefully assembled and calibrated in a rented factory outside NSRRC during the civil construction period. Mock-up systems were set up and the auto–alignment processes were examined to modify interferences or mistakes between sub-systems. After the TPS building was nearly completed, the laser tracker alignment network was set up first and then the installation took place. When all the girders and sensors were installed into the tunnel, the auto-alignment procedures were carried out to fine tune all the girders. This paper describes the design, preparation, installation and implementation of this auto-alignment girder system for TPS storage ring.
